Larissa Pacheco vs Julija Paji report

Who won Pacheco vs Pajić?

Larissa Pacheco beat Julija Paji by during the main card of PFL 2021 #3, on Thursday 6th May 2021 at Ocean Casino Resort in Atlantic City.

The scorecards were announced in favor of the winner Larissa Pacheco.

The fight was scheduled to take place over 3 rounds in the Lightweight division, which meant the weight limit was 155 pounds (11.1 stone or 70.3 KG).
